Thanks guys, i've got the tool and placed it on a disc. Problem now is that it doesn't work, maybe because i've got Windows 7? Any suggestions?
Re: Locomotion Tools and their usage guides (Old stickies)
I have Windows 7 Ultimate and just formatted and reinstalled win7 about 4 hours ago. I opened locomod and it asked me for the Locomotion folder. I selected it and it opened like it should. I didn't reinstall Lomo or change any registry settings. So it's nothing to do with Win7. You said you put it on a disc. Are you trying to run it off of a disc? Maybe download it again.
